    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>Understanding Venmo Person-To-Person Limits

    Venmo imposes certain limits on the amount of money you can send and receive through its platform. These limits are in place to ensure security and comply with financial regulations.

    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>Daily and Weekly Limits

    The daily limit for sending money on Venmo is $299.99 for unverified users. Once you verify your identity, this limit increases significantly. Verified users can send up to $4,999.99 per week in person-to-person payments. The weekly limit resets every rolling seven-day period.

    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>Transaction Limits

    In addition to the Venmo weekly sending limit, there’s a limit on the number of transactions you can make. You can only complete up to 30 transactions per day. This is to prevent fraudulent activities and ensure the platform’s stability.

    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>Receiving Limits

    When it comes to receiving money, there’s no limit on the amount you can receive in your Venmo account. However, if you plan to transfer the received funds to your bank account, you’ll need to consider the transfer limits.

    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>How to Check Your Venmo Limits

    To view your current Venmo limits, follow these steps:

    1. Open the Venmo app on your mobile device.
    2. Tap the “Menu” icon (three horizontal lines) in the top-left corner.
    3. Select “Settings” and then “Payment Methods.”
    4. Under “Payment Methods,” you’ll see your current sending, receiving, and transfer limits.

    <b data-mce-style=”text-align: justify;”>How to Increase Your Venmo Limits

    If you find the default Venmo limits restrictive, you can take steps to Increase Venmo Limit:

    1. Verify Your Identity: By verifying your identity with Venmo, you can significantly increase your sending limit. This process involves providing personal information such as your Social Security number and date of birth.
    2. Link and Verify Your Bank Account: Adding and verifying a bank account can also help increase your limits, as it provides additional security and trust to your Venmo account.
